    Question Clevelend cam gear end play ..with Rollmaster

     



    Hello any one loaded...Rollmaster timing gear set with thrust roller bearing plate behind cam gear on 351C?...When i load gear i loose almost all cam end play...down to aprox .001 .002 ths max...this seems tight to me.. is it normal with roller thrust plate to run this tight?...with stock cam gear i'm bang on end play...008th.... Anyone run this set up on 351C....I'm thinking because its roller trust..its alriight to go a tad tight...OR should i grind block thrust plate..to get my .008 ths back?...any help or idea's?

    Thanks Daryl



    Build 351C/408cid stroker...shoot'n for 450+BHP...
